Запитання з тегом «character-encoding»

Кодування символів відноситься до того, як символи представлені у вигляді ряду байтів. Кодування символів для Інтернету визначено в Стандарті кодування.

30
Як отримати послідовне байтне представлення рядків у C #, не вказуючи кодування вручну?
Як перетворити stringдо byte[]в .NET (C #), вручну вказавши конкретну кодування? Я збираюся зашифрувати рядок. Я можу це зашифрувати, не перетворюючи, але я все одно хотів би знати, чому кодування тут відтворюється. Крім того, навіщо кодування взагалі враховувати? Не можу я просто отримати, в яких байтах рядок зберігається? Чому існує …

3
Найкращий спосіб перетворити рядок у байти в Python 3?
Здається, є два різні способи перетворення рядка в байти, як видно з відповідей на TypeError: 'str' не підтримує буферний інтерфейс Який із цих методів був би кращим чи більш пітонічним? Або це лише питання особистої переваги? b = bytes(mystring, 'utf-8') b = mystring.encode('utf-8')






16
Налаштування кодування символів Java за замовчуванням
Як правильно встановити кодування символів за замовчуванням, яке програмно використовується JVM (1.5.x)? Я читав, що -Dfile.encoding=whateverраніше був шлях до старших СВМ. У мене немає такої розкоші з причин, в які я не хочу потрапити. Я намагався: System.setProperty("file.encoding", "UTF-8"); І властивість встановлюється, але, схоже, не викликає кінцевий getBytesдзвінок нижче для використання …


3
Яка різниця між utf8mb4 та utf8 діаграмами в MySQL?
Яка різниця між utf8mb4та utf8символами в MySQL ? Я вже знаю про кодування ASCII , UTF-8 , UTF-16 та UTF-32 ; але мені цікаво дізнатися, у чому різниця utf8mb4групи кодувань з іншими типами кодування, визначеними в MySQL Server . Чи є якісь особливі переваги / пропозиції використовувати, utf8mb4а не utf8?

5
Відсутня перерва лінії після дефісу
Я намагаюсь запобігти розриву рядків після дефісу -для кожного конкретного випадку, сумісного з усіма браузерами. Приклад: У мене є цей текст: 3-3/8"що в HTML це: 3-3/8” Проблема полягає в тому, що в кінці рядка через дефіс він переривається і переходить на наступний рядок, а не трактує його як повне слово …

18
Змінити набір символів MySQL за замовчуванням на UTF-8 у my.cnf?
В даний час ми використовуємо наступні команди в PHP, щоб встановити набір символів UTF-8 у нашому додатку. Оскільки це трохи накладні витрати, ми хотіли б встановити це як налаштування за замовчуванням у MySQL. Чи можемо ми це зробити в /etc/my.cnf або в іншому місці? SET NAMES 'utf8' SET CHARACTER SET …

24
Виявити кодування та зробити все UTF-8
Я читаю багато текстів з різних RSS-каналів і вставляю їх у свою базу даних. Звичайно, існує кілька різних кодувань символів, які використовуються в каналах, наприклад, UTF-8 та ISO 8859-1. На жаль, іноді виникають проблеми з кодуваннями текстів. Приклад: "Я" у "Fußball" має виглядати так у моїй базі даних: "Ÿ". Якщо …

6
Що означає "Тип вмісту: application / json; charset = utf-8 ”насправді означає?
Коли я роблю запит POST з тілом JSON до своєї служби REST, я включаю Content-type: application/json; charset=utf-8в заголовок повідомлення. Без цього заголовка я отримую помилку від служби. Я також можу успішно використовувати Content-type: application/jsonбез ;charset=utf-8порції. Що саме робить charset=utf-8? Я знаю, що він вказує кодування символів, але сервіс працює без …

12
Для чого ми використовуємо Base64?
У Вікіпедії йдеться Схеми кодування Base64 зазвичай використовуються, коли виникає потреба в кодуванні бінарних даних, які потрібно зберігати та передавати через носії, призначені для обробки текстових даних. Це потрібно для того, щоб дані залишалися цілими без змін під час транспортування. Але хіба це не те, що дані завжди зберігаються / …

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.